Telecom Level 1 Optical Distribution Box

Telecom Level 1 Optical Distribution Box

A Level 1 Optical Distribution Box (ODB) is a compact, secure enclosure used to terminate, splice, and distribute optical fibers in FTTH/FTTx networks, providing protection and organized management for fiber connections.

Overview and Purpose

A Level 1 Optical Distribution Box serves as the first point of distribution in a fiber optic network, connecting feeder cables from the central office (CO) to local drop cables that reach end users. It is designed to terminate, splice, and organize optical fibers, ensuring efficient signal distribution while protecting fibers from environmental and mechanical damage . These boxes are commonly used in telecommunication closets, building entrances, and outdoor wall-mounted locations.

Key Features

  • Material and Durability: Constructed from weather-resistant materials such as high-grade plastic or metal, the box is dustproof, waterproof, and impact-resistant, suitable for both indoor and outdoor deployment .
  • Capacity: Typically supports 1–24 fiber cores, with modular designs allowing for network expansion and integration of passive optical splitters .
  • Splice and Termination Management: Includes splice trays, fiber discs, and buffer storage areas to protect fusion or mechanical splices and prevent fiber bending or stress .
  • Pre-Connection Support: Level 1 ODBs often support pre-connectorized cables, enabling quick and reliable connections without exposing fibers to environmental hazards during installation .
  • Security and Access: Equipped with locking mechanisms to prevent unauthorized access, while allowing easy maintenance and fiber routing .
  • Ventilation and Grounding: Proper ventilation prevents moisture buildup, and grounding ensures electrical safety and system integrity .

Applications

Level 1 ODBs are primarily used in FTTH/FTTx networks as the first distribution point for optical fibers. They connect feeder cables from the central office to Level 2 splitters or directly to drop cables, supporting multi-point service delivery. These boxes are suitable for residential, commercial, and multi-dwelling unit deployments, and can be mounted on walls, poles, or inside cabinets depending on network design .

Advantages

  • Efficient Fiber Management: Organizes fibers, splices, and splitters in a compact, accessible layout.
  • Reduced Signal Loss: Optimized internal routing minimizes bending and attenuation.
  • Scalability: Modular design allows network expansion without major infrastructure changes.
  • Protection: Shields fibers from environmental hazards, mechanical stress, and unauthorized access.

Summary

A Telecom Level 1 Optical Distribution Box is a critical component in modern fiber optic networks, providing a secure, organized, and scalable solution for fiber termination, splicing, and distribution. Its robust design, pre-connection capabilities, and support for passive splitters make it ideal for FTTH/FTTx deployments, ensuring reliable and high-quality optical signal delivery from the central office to end users .
